Fritz Peterson, a former Yankees pitcher and 1970 All-Star, has passed away at the age of 82. Known for his skills on the field, Peterson was also famous for exchanging wives and children with his teammate Mike Kekich. He battled Alzheimer's disease and previously overcame prostate cancer. Peterson had an impressive career, leading the American League in walks per nine innings and achieving the best WHIP and K/BB in certain years. He retired with a career ERA of 3.30.
Ex- Yankees pitcher and 1970 All-Star , Fritz Peterson , has died at the age of 82. Peterson spent 11 seasons in the big leagues, nine of them with New York. He was known as a top-notch starting pitcher in pinstripes.He was also best known for exchanging wives and children with his teammate Mike Kekich.In 2018, he told The Post that he was diagnosed with Alzheimer’s disease after previously overcoming prostate cancer .
As the New York Post notes, the families were hanging out at former baseball writer Maury Allen's house on July 15, 1972. Apparently, that's when the teammates began to fall in love with the other's wife."We did that, and we had so much fun together, Susanne and I and Mike and Marilyn, that we decided, ‘Hey, this is fun, let’s do it again,'" Peterson told the Palm Beach Post in 2013. "We did it the next night. We went out to the Steak and Ale in Fort Lee.
